The Best Folding Treadmills
Treadmills are a great method to incorporate cardio into your home workout. They can be bulky, and they can be difficult to put together.
Choose a treadmill that folds flat and comes with useful features such as the ability to track metric data and guided workouts. Other important factors to take into consideration are the power of the motor and deck size.
Space-Saving
A treadmill added to your workout at-home can help you reach your fitness goals without having to take the time to visit the gym. The best folding treadmills are easy to use and will save space in your gym. They are also simple to transport and set up. Some models have wheels built into them that let you move the treadmill as needed to accommodate your workout space.
Foldable treadmills require less space than traditional treadmills and can be folded flat when they are not in use, which makes them the ideal choice for those with limited at-home workout spaces. You can find compact treadmills that fold completely flat or have a belt that can be hinged at a 45-degree angle. These treadmills are generally more expensive than traditional treadmills, but they offer the added benefit of saving space in your workout space.
Consider the dimensions and capacity of the weight capacity of a space-saving treadmill when making your choice. Look for a deck that is wide and long enough to accommodate the stride you will take when walking or running. Take into consideration whether the treadmill has an incline function, which can help you work different muscles.

If you're in search of a folding treadmill that can aid you in achieving your fitness goals, you must take a look at two important aspects: the motor's horsepower and the size of the deck. If you're only starting out, an 2.0-2.5 CHP motor should be suitable. However, if you're a runner who competes or want to perform lots of uphill workouts, you'll need a motor that can support higher speeds and a bigger deck size. A treadmill that can accommodate your specific requirements will enable you to benefit from every exercise.

The best folding treadmills will be constructed with high-end materials and durable parts to ensure they last for a long time. Look for a treadmill with strong steel frames that can withstand the rigors of heavy use. The running deck must also be strong and constructed from an material that is capable of enduring heavy use. Also, you should look for a treadmill that has a top-quality shock absorption system to minimize the impact on joints.
If you're looking for a treadmill that folds, consider your workout needs and budget to make the right choice. If you're only starting out with a treadmill, a basic model with a small LCD display to monitor your progress is the best. On the other side, if you're an experienced runner, consider buying a higher-end model with greater maximum speed and the ability to adjust the incline. Consider safety features like an emergency stop clip, or safety rails.
